OhMiBod Partners With ‘Real Housewives of Atlanta’ Star for Luxury Line

ATLANTA — OhMiBod has partnered with Kandi Burruss, a Grammy award-winning artist and star of cable network Bravo’s “Real Housewives of Atlanta” for Bedroom Kandi, a line of luxury personal pleasure products.

"Our lives are so hectic that we forget to take time to pamper ourselves," Burruss said. "The Bedroom Kandi line is designed to fix that. Whether you're alone or with a partner, our products will bring spice, intimacy and fun back into the bedroom."

OhMiBod founder Suki Dunham told XBIZ that the six-piece collection includes a dual stim contemporary splash-proof "rabbit" style massager that works with or without music called Happiness & Joy; a splash-proof external massager designed to resemble a powder puff and compact case called Make Me Over; an external waterproof bullet massager called Kandi Kisses; a waterproof couple's ring called Rise and Shine; a set of four Kegel spheres -called Hold On To Me, and a botanically infused water-based lubricant courtesy of Sliquid.

All of the products are rechargeable, with three of them rechargeable via USB, made of body-safe silicone and come with a standard one-year warranty.

Dunham said that the collection is a true collaboration in which both entities’ brands remain visible.

“Kandi and I met a couple of times to discuss general features, materials and design ideas,” Dunham said. “We then took that to our designer and put together a design review proposal. From there, we iterated a couple of times and then finalized on the products to include in the initial launch.”

According to Dunham, the new line futhers OhMiBod’s mission to increase acceptance of personal pleasure and intimate toys.

"Bedroom Kandi strives to be the catalyst for shifting cultural attitudes toward self pleasure and the vital role it plays in one's sexual health and well being,” she said. "Kandi shares our goal in bringing woman-friendly, body-safe, sex-positive products to the market, and we are proud to partner with her on a fun and playful yet sophisticated line that appeals to such a wide audience."

The new line will be available in mid-October at MyBedroomKandi.com.
